Details | This session covers the recognition of, and then the safe, prioritised initial approach to and management of the sick patient.
By the end of this session you will be able to:
Recognise and assess an ill patient using a prioritised and rapid ABCDE system
Assess basic airway interventions to clear an airway
Recognise patients in which there is a need to call for help
Clinically assess a patient’s circulatory status and use basic automated monitoring
Look for and reverse quickly any remediable causes of coma e.g. hypoglycaemia and drug overdose
Appreciate own limitations and where further assistance is necessary
Define importance of good team work in expediting safe, effective and timely patient management |
